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
14425663 44709 10897 2483672
640 2848
640 2848
6255 51411784 204
All about undefined
Interested in learning more?
640 2848
6255 51411784 204
See more
689978 8663
398784 54 37669
See more
2950495 13493263660 70
34 64373 0258015374 4159
See more